What is the primary focus of chiropractic care?

Explanation:
The primary focus of chiropractic care is centered on diagnosing and treating mechanical disorders of the musculoskeletal system. Chiropractors specifically examine the spine and other joints, aiming to identify misalignments or dysfunctions that may be contributing to pain or other health issues. They utilize hands-on spinal manipulation and other manual techniques to improve alignment, reduce pain, and restore function. This approach is based on the premise that proper alignment of the body's musculoskeletal structure enables the body to heal itself without surgery or medication. In contrast, diagnosing mental health disorders, managing nutritional deficiencies, and providing psychological treatment fall outside the purview of chiropractic care. These areas require different specialized training and expertise, and while chiropractors may recognize how overall wellness and lifestyle can affect musculoskeletal health, their primary interventions target physical issues related to the spine and joints. As such, the focus on the musculoskeletal system is what distinguishes chiropractic care from other therapeutic disciplines.
